Output 0154d3fc081dfd1edd6433141752b2c76436781f1572930e4923a18a9f9c146d:1

value
43861220
script pubkey
OP_0 OP_PUSHBYTES_20 38a0cff0c0c4e0980a39879b24e7d57613bed3cc
address
bc1q8zsvluxqcnsfsz3es7djfe74wcfma57v5dv0lk
transaction
0154d3fc081dfd1edd6433141752b2c76436781f1572930e4923a18a9f9c146d
spent
true